CHESTER, S.C. (AP) - A South Carolina man with three drunken driving convictions is facing the impact of a head-on crash that left three people dead in Chester County.

The State of Columbia reported (https://bit.ly/2nZxKBm ) that 42-year-old Joseph Dewayne Knox this week was in court to face the families of those who died in the crash. Knox could be sentenced to as much as 75 years in prison if convicted of three counts of DUI resulting in death.

Knox is free on bond. No trial date has been set.

Knox was the only survivor of the October crash. He appeared in court on crutches, wearing a leg brace and an ankle monitor. The passenger in his vehicle and two people in the other vehicle died in the wreck.
